]> git.p6c8.net - template-class.git/blobdiff - template.py
- Leerzeichen bei einigen Kommentaren korrigiert
[template-class.git] / template.py
index cb79cbed5bffa557e7a830c9821b42d833ad85dd..e4f6bbec62ca5f8710ceab52e6504826b98e0346 100644 (file)
@@ -1,6 +1,7 @@
 \r
 #\r
 # Template (Version 2.5)\r
+# (Python 3)\r
 #\r
 # Klasse zum Parsen von Templates\r
 #\r
@@ -206,7 +207,7 @@ class Template:
         # Variablen ersetzen\r
 \r
         vars = self.get_var()\r
-        \r
+\r
         if vars is not None and len(vars) > 0:\r
             self.parse_if_blocks()\r
             self.replace_vars()\r
@@ -441,7 +442,7 @@ class Template:
 \r
     # get_defined_vars()\r
     #\r
-    # In der Template-Datei    definierte Variablen auslesen\r
+    # In der Template-Datei definierte Variablen auslesen\r
     #\r
     # Parameter: -nichts-\r
     #\r
@@ -581,8 +582,8 @@ class Template:
     # IF-Bloecke verarbeiten\r
     #\r
     # Parameter: 1. Name des IF-Blocks (das, was nach dem IF steht)\r
-    #              2. Status-Code (true    => Inhalt anzeigen\r
-    #                              false => Inhalt nicht anzeigen\r
+    #            2. Status-Code (true  => Inhalt anzeigen\r
+    #                            false => Inhalt nicht anzeigen\r
     #\r
     # Rueckgabe: -nichts- (Template-Objekt wird modifiziert)\r
 \r
@@ -600,7 +601,7 @@ class Template:
             splitted = tpl_tmp.split('{ENDIF}')\r
 \r
             block = '' # Kompletter bedingter Block\r
-            ifs      = 0  # IF-Zaehler (wird fuer jedes IF erhoeht und fuer jedes ENDIF erniedrigt)\r
+            ifs   = 0  # IF-Zaehler (wird fuer jedes IF erhoeht und fuer jedes ENDIF erniedrigt)\r
 \r
             # {IF}\r
 \r
@@ -612,7 +613,7 @@ class Template:
 \r
                 ifs += splitted[x].count('{IF ') # Zum Zaehler jedes Vorkommen von IF hinzuzaehlen\r
                 ifs -= 1                         # Zaehler um 1 erniedrigen\r
-                block += splitted[x]+'{ENDIF}'     # Daten zum Block hinzufuegen\r
+                block += splitted[x]+'{ENDIF}'   # Daten zum Block hinzufuegen\r
 \r
                 x += 1\r
 \r

patrick-canterino.de